Easy Homemade French Toast

You don't need much to make yourself a stack of crispy-on-the-outside, soft-in-the-middle French toast! Just eggs, milk, bread — and don't forget the maple syrup to pour over top!

French toast is very easy: whisk together eggs and milk, add thick slices of bread for a quick soak, then fry them up in a hot buttered pan.

This recipe uses just a few basic ingredients you likely have in the kitchen already. Bonus: French toast freezes incredibly well, so make a big batch of easy breakfasts during the week.

Ingredients:
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up milk (whole or 2%)
  • 1 dash salt
  • 1 teaspoon sugar, optional
  • 2 tablespoons butter, for the pan
  • 8 to 10 slices bread, preferably stale or day-old bread
Prep Time:
5 minutes
Cook Time:
5 minutes
Total Time:
10 minutes
